Norway’s sovereign fund bars US group over pollution

  AFP Norway’s sovereign wealth fund, the world’s biggest, has placed US group Duke Energy and three subsidiaries on its blacklist for causing “unacceptable” environmental damage, Norway’s central bank said on Wednesday. The fund, which is worth around $900 billion has sold its stakes in the companies in line with a recommendation from its Ethics Council in April. The Council …

VW may build electric cars in China

  AFP German auto giant Volkswagen (VW) and China’s Anhui Jianghuai Automobile are in talks to build electric cars together, the firms announced Wednesday, the latest possible tie-up in a burgeoning Chinese market for clean-energy vehicles. Volkswagen said the two carmakers had signed a memorandum of understanding at its Wolfsburg headquarters to explore the possibility of a joint venture focussed on …
